About Toptal

Toptal is a global network of top talent in business, design, and technology that enables companies to scale their teams, on-demand. With $200+ million in annual revenue and team members based around the globe, Toptal is the world’s largest fully remote workforce.

We take the best elements of virtual teams and combine them with a support structure that encourages innovation, social interaction, and fun. We see no borders, move at a fast pace, and are never afraid to break the mold.

Job Summary

As a Matching Operations Coordinator, you will play a pivotal role in facilitating communication between talent and internal team members within our organization. Your primary focus will be to own and maintain effective communication channels with talent while managing various administrative tasks to ensure streamlined operations and job performance. We are seeking individuals who demonstrate exceptional organizational skills, confidence, and possess strong written and verbal communication abilities, with keen attention to detail.

This is a remote position. We do not offer visa sponsorship or assistance. Resumes and communication must be submitted in English.

Responsibilities:

The following information is intended to describe the general nature and level of work being performed. It is not intended to be an exhaustive list of all duties, responsibilities, or required skills.

  • Act as the primary point of contact for communication between talent who are hired on client engagements and internal Toptal stakeholders.
  • Independently manage communication through various channels to ensure seamless interactions and information sharing. Written communication is especially important.
  • Follow up with talent within assigned accounts to understand project status, identify and pursue up-sell and cross-sell opportunities, proactively prevent disputes, and share relevant updates with stakeholders as needed.
  • Manage and execute various tasks and actions associated with assigned accounts to ensure smooth operations and job performance.
  • Maintain proactive and timely communication with the team via Slack or Zoom during designated working hours.
  • Organize and update process guidelines, making them easily accessible for team reference.
  • Assist in onboarding new team members to ensure a smooth integration process.
  • Support the completion of ad-hoc strategic projects, as needed.
